County details Latino Health Assessment first-quarter actions; McKee clinic to add specialties and neighborhood "satellite" sites

Children, Seniors and Families Committee · November 21, 2025

Summary

Santa Clara County staff presented the first quarterly report on the Latino Health Assessment, outlining completed actions, a work plan and plans to expand services at the Valley Health Center McKee (women's health, pediatric urgent care, cardiology) plus smaller community-linked satellite clinics and a promotora workforce plan.

Santa Clara County officials on Nov. 20 reviewed the first quarterly implementation report for the Latino Health Assessment, describing cross-department activity to expand access to culturally responsive services across the county.

"What we bring you today is just the first quarterly report describing, in fact, just a subset of what has already happened," a county health representative said, noting memoranda from the county health care system and coordinated action items spanning public health, behavioral health, probation, family and children—s services and supportive housing. Chair Sylvia Arenas opened the update by thanking staff and emphasizing community-centered delivery.
